Tambopata Clay Lick and Sandoval Lake Tour 3D/2N
The Tambopata Clay Lick and Sandoval Lake Tour 3 Days / 2 Nights Tour is one of the most complete wildlife experiences in the Peruvian Amazon. This adventure combines the famous Chuncho Macaw Clay Lick, one of the largest clay licks in the world, with the incredible biodiversity of Sandoval Lake inside the Tambopata National Reserve.Travelers will explore primary rainforest, navigate the Tambopata River, enjoy day and night walks, and observe macaws, parrots, monkeys, capybaras, caimans and many other Amazonian species. The tour reaches a maximum altitude of approximately 340 m / 1,115 ft and is suitable for all ages.With 3 days and 2 nights in the Amazon rainforest, comfortable eco-lodge accommodation and expert guides, this program offers an unforgettable combination of wildlife observation, nature and adventure.

Chuncho Macaw Clay Lick and Sandoval Lake
We will wake up at around 5:00 a.m., enjoy some hot drinks to boost our energy, and then board our boat for a 1 hour and 30-minute journey along the Tambopata River.
As we pass the control checkpoint, we will have the entire sunrise to ourselves while navigating the river. This is an excellent opportunity to spot riverbank birds, capybaras, white caimans, and perhaps even a jaguar or an anaconda. Although sightings of these last two species are rare, with a bit of luck we may encounter them.
Upon arriving at our destination, the Tambopata Macaw Clay Lick, we will witness a spectacular multicolored display of parrots and macaws. Green, red, blue, and yellow birds will surround us, flying overhead and filling the air with their calls. Observing this fascinating behavior is truly an unforgettable experience. Your guide will explain why these birds visit the clay cliff every day throughout the year to feed on the mineral-rich clay. We will remain here from approximately 6:30 a.m. to 11:00 a.m.
At the end of this activity, we will travel back downstream toward the lodge, making a brief stop to collect our belongings before returning to Puerto Maldonado. We will then board a motorized canoe and head to the Sandoval Lake port (lunch will be served on board). From there, we will enter the Tambopata National Reserve and hike for approximately one hour to reach our lodge, where we will settle into our rooms located very close to Sandoval Lake.
After getting settled, we will visit Sandoval Lake by paddling in a rowboat across its calm waters. During this excursion, it is possible to observe two species of monkeys, black caimans, hoatzins, herons, cormorants, kingfishers, and many other wildlife species.
As night falls, after enjoying a beautiful sunset, we will head out by boat for one of the most exciting activities of the tour: caiman spotting. We will search for black caimans, the largest caiman species in the Amazon, which can grow up to 4 meters (13 feet) in length.

Sandoval Lake Exploration
We will wake up very early in the morning, allowing us to be on the lake at sunrise, when we hope to spot the family of Giant River Otters that frequently inhabit the lake and are most active at this time of day.
Sandoval Lake offers abundant wildlife, including more than 40 species of resident birds. Most waterbirds actively feed on fish around the lake during the early morning hours, providing excellent wildlife-viewing opportunities. With a bit of luck, we may also spot the prehistoric-looking Hoatzin, a fascinating bird that is easy to observe and photograph from the canoes.
After breakfast, we will take a walk to appreciate the remarkable flora of this region of the Peruvian Amazon. Along the trail, we may encounter enormous trees that are more than 300 years old, as well as the impressive Brazil Nut Tree.
Brazil nut harvesting is one of the most important economic activities in the Tambopata region, which is home to the largest concentration of Brazil nut trees in Peru. Local people collect the nuts for commercial purposes. We will try to find a Brazil nut pod so that you can attempt to open it with a machete and experience firsthand how challenging the work of Brazil nut harvesting can be.
